Heavenly Father,

As I come before Your throne today, I am filled with gratitude for the gift of your Word that sustains us in our journeys. Today, I meditate on the passage from Ezra 8:24, which reminds us of the importance of leadership, unity, and service to You and to one another. In this verse, we see Ezra, a man who sought Your face earnestly, setting apart those who were to lead with him. 'Then I separated twelve of the chief of the priests, Sherebiah, Hashabiah, and ten of their brethren with them.' Lord, I take this moment to reflect on the significance of appointing leaders who are not only faithful but are deeply committed to fulfilling Your mission.

Father, just as Ezra took great care in selecting those who would serve, I ask that you grant me wisdom and discernment in the decisions I make in my own life. Help me to surround myself with individuals who share a heart for You and a desire to bring glory to Your name. Give me the insight to know whom to call alongside me in the various assignments and tasks that lie ahead, especially those that require not only skill but also integrity and faithfulness.

Lord, I pray for a spirit of servanthood to rise within each of us, so that we may be willing to take on the responsibilities You set before us. When faced with great challenges, remind us, just like Ezra and the leaders he appointed, that we are not alone; You go before us, and You will guide us. Help us to remember that our strength comes not from our own abilities but from Your power working within us. May we lean on You for guidance in our striving toward holiness, understanding that true leadership is found in humility and service.

God, I specifically lift up to You those whom I seek to follow, or those I am called to lead. May their hearts be steadfast in their faithfulness to their calling. I ask that, just like Sherebiah and Hashabiah, they remain committed to upholding Your truth and righteousness. Surround them with opportunities for growth and with the support they need to fulfill the destinies You have set before them.

In my prayers today, I would like to focus on unity within the community You have placed me in. Help us to be like the brethren who stood with Sherebiah and Hashabiah—working together harmoniously, each contributing their unique gifts and talents for the glory of Your kingdom. Teach us to be patient and loving, even during times of disagreement or miscommunication. Allow our hearts to reflect Your character so that we act with kindness and respect toward one another.

And Lord, as we strive to fulfill our roles in leadership, I ask for a heart that is always seeking You. Help us not to become complacent or complacently distracted by the tasks at hand. Remind us to seek Your will continually, that we might be attuned to Your voice. Give us clarity when we face uncertainty and courage when we feel weak. Just as Ezra relied on Your strength, may we do the same, trusting that You are always with us, guiding us along the way.

And finally, Father, as I conclude my prayer, I thank You for Your faithfulness through the ages. I thank You for the leaders who labor tirelessly for Your glory, who inspire us, challenge us, and lead us closer to You. Help us all to consider how we fit into the broader mission of Your Church, and may we choose to step into our roles equipped and empowered by Your Spirit.

In Jesus' name, I pray,

Amen.
